Lexical Definition
גָּבִישׁ gâbîysh (gaw-beesh') crystal H:N-M
from an unused root (probably meaning to freeze)
pearl.
- crystal (from its resemblance to ice)
1) crystal
Usage: 1 form in 1 verse

Brown-Driver-Briggs
גָּבִישׁ noun masculine crystal (compare אֶלְגָּבִישׁ hail — on relation of meanings compare Greek κρύσταλλος, & Ethiopic usage of DiLex. Aeth.759 — Arabic
gypsum, Assyrian gibšu, mass, abundance, COT Gloss) — רָא֯מוֺת וְגָבִישׁ Job 28:18 coral and crystal.
